International audienceA structured array is an array satisfying given constraints, such as being sorted or having no duplicate values. Generation of all arrays with a given structure up to some given length has many applications, including bounded exhaustive testing. A sequential generator of structured arrays can be defined by two C functions: the first one computes an initial array, and the second one steps from one array to the next one according to some total order on the set of arrays. We formally specify with ACSL annotations that the generated arrays satisfy the prescribed structural constraints (soundness property) and that the generation is in increasing lexicographic order (progress property). We refine this specification into two...
We present an efficient, modular, and feature-rich framework for automated generation and validation...
Most of the existing high-level array processing languages support a fixed set of pre-defined array ...
Programming by demonstration requires detection and analysis of sequential patterns in a user’s inpu...
International audienceA structured array is an array satisfying given constraints, such as being sor...
Le problème général de la preuve de propriétés de programmes impératifs est indécidable. Pour deslan...
Abstract. We propose a logic-based framework for automated reasoning about sequential programs manip...
A sequence generator is a finite graph, more general than, but akin to, the usual state diagram asso...
AbstractWe provide a sequential denotational semantics for sequential programming languages, based o...
This report contains an overview of concrete data structures, sequential functions and sequential al...
ABSTRACT Normally, program execution spends most of the time on loops. Automated test data generati...
We present an efficient, modular, and feature-rich framework for automated generation and validation...
A sequence generator is a finite graph, more general than, but akin to, the usual state diagram asso...
A periodic binary array is said to be sequential if and only if every line of the array is occupied ...
: In recognition of the fundamental relation between regular arrays and systems of affine recurrence...
We outline an approach to use ordering-based theorem-proving strategies as satisfiability procedures...
We present an efficient, modular, and feature-rich framework for automated generation and validation...
Most of the existing high-level array processing languages support a fixed set of pre-defined array ...
Programming by demonstration requires detection and analysis of sequential patterns in a user’s inpu...
International audienceA structured array is an array satisfying given constraints, such as being sor...
Le problème général de la preuve de propriétés de programmes impératifs est indécidable. Pour deslan...
Abstract. We propose a logic-based framework for automated reasoning about sequential programs manip...
A sequence generator is a finite graph, more general than, but akin to, the usual state diagram asso...
AbstractWe provide a sequential denotational semantics for sequential programming languages, based o...
This report contains an overview of concrete data structures, sequential functions and sequential al...
ABSTRACT Normally, program execution spends most of the time on loops. Automated test data generati...
We present an efficient, modular, and feature-rich framework for automated generation and validation...
A sequence generator is a finite graph, more general than, but akin to, the usual state diagram asso...
A periodic binary array is said to be sequential if and only if every line of the array is occupied ...
: In recognition of the fundamental relation between regular arrays and systems of affine recurrence...
We outline an approach to use ordering-based theorem-proving strategies as satisfiability procedures...
We present an efficient, modular, and feature-rich framework for automated generation and validation...
Most of the existing high-level array processing languages support a fixed set of pre-defined array ...
Programming by demonstration requires detection and analysis of sequential patterns in a user’s inpu...